Question

The tension in a string from which a 4.0-kg object is suspended in an elevator is equal to 44 N. What is the acceleration of the elevator?

a. 11 m/s^2 upward
b. 1.2 m/s^2 upward
c. 1.2 m/s^2 downward
d. 10 m/s^2 upward
e. 2.4 m/s^2 downward
